Abstract

A monolithic substrate contains an integrated circuit comprising an amplifier having input and output, a mixer and a hybrid coupler for coupling the amplifier to the mixer. Metallic pads on the substrate are connected to each of two ports of the coupler and separate metallic pads are also connected to each of the input and output of the amplifier. The metallic pads allow the amplifier and mixer to be separately tested by a probe and the input or the output of the amplifier to be selectively connected to the mixer to enable the circuit to operate either as a receiver or transmitter. Alternatively, connections between the mixer and both input and output of the amplifier may be preformed and one of the connections subsequently severed depending on whether the circuit is to operate in receive or transmit mode.
